Well, things aren’t going too well, but here’s a nice game against lower-league opposition for Rangers to get their eye in and score a few goals, right? Well, Queen of the South are currently in some pretty ridiculous form and are probably going to make a go of it at Ibrox. If they actually come out to play that could suit us, of course, but Stephen Dobbie is on some streak.

Rangers will be looking to prove that they’re better off without Joey Barton, as it appeared in the last game. With the game against Aberdeen not until Sunday, expect a pretty strong lineup with the odd bit of rotation. Pretty much everybody is fit, and we might get to see the likes of Joe Dodoo or Matt Crooks at some point, while Niko Kranjcar could start as he continues his bid to be an important player for the side.

In other words - it might be against a diddy team, but this is an important game, not only in the pursuit of silverware but also for finding out how we can progress from here in other competitions.
